From: Chun-Kuang Hu <chunkuang.hu@kernel.org>
To: David Airlie <airlied@linux.ie>, Daniel Vetter <daniel@ffwll.ch>,
dri-devel@lists.freedesktop.org,
linux-mediatek@lists.infradead.org
Cc: Xinlei Lee <xinlei.lee@mediatek.com>,
"Nancy . Lin" <nancy.lin@mediatek.com>,
Nathan Lu <nathan.lu@mediatek.com>,
Alexandre Mergnat <amergnat@baylibre.com>,
Chen-Yu Tsai <wenst@chromium.org>,
Justin Green <greenjustin@chromium.org>,
"Jason-JH . Lin" <jason-jh.lin@mediatek.com>
Subject: [GIT PULL] mediatek drm next for 6.4
Date: Mon, 10 Apr 2023 23:30:05 +0000 [thread overview]
Message-ID: <20230410233005.2572-1-chunkuang.hu@kernel.org> (raw)
Hi, Dave & Daniel:
This includes:
1. Add support for 10-bit overlays
2. Add MediaTek SoC DRM (vdosys1) support for mt8195
3. Change mmsys compatible for mt8195 mediatek-drm
4. Only trigger DRM HPD events if bridge is attached
5. Change the aux retries times when receiving AUX_DEFER
Regards,
Chun-Kuang.
The following changes since commit fe15c26ee26efa11741a7b632e9f23b01aca4cc6:
Linux 6.3-rc1 (2023-03-05 14:52:03 -0800)
are available in the Git repository at:
https://git.kernel.org/pub/scm/linux/kernel/git/chunkuang.hu/linux.git tags/mediatek-drm-next-6.4
for you to fetch changes up to 9243d70e05c5989f84f840612965f96b524da925:
drm/mediatek: dp: Change the aux retries times when receiving AUX_DEFER (2023-04-03 16:49:49 +0000)
----------------------------------------------------------------
Mediatek DRM Next for Linux 6.4
1. Add support for 10-bit overlays
2. Add MediaTek SoC DRM (vdosys1) support for mt8195
3. Change mmsys compatible for mt8195 mediatek-drm
4. Only trigger DRM HPD events if bridge is attached
5. Change the aux retries times when receiving AUX_DEFER
----------------------------------------------------------------
Alexandre Mergnat (1):
dt-bindings: display: mediatek: clean unnecessary item
Chen-Yu Tsai (1):
drm/mediatek: dp: Only trigger DRM HPD events if bridge is attached
Jason-JH.Lin (1):
drm/mediatek: Change mmsys compatible for mt8195 mediatek-drm
Justin Green (3):
drm/mediatek: Refactor pixel format logic
drm/mediatek: Add support for AR30 and BA30 overlays
drm/mediatek: Enable AR30 and BA30 overlays on MT8195
Nancy.Lin (9):
dt-bindings: mediatek: add ethdr definition for mt8195
drm/mediatek: Add ETHDR support for MT8195
drm/mediatek: Add ovl_adaptor support for MT8195
drm/mediatek: Add dma dev get function
drm/mediatek: Modify mediatek-drm for mt8195 multi mmsys support
drm/mediatek: Add drm ovl_adaptor sub driver for MT8195
drm/mediatek: Add mediatek-drm of vdosys1 support for MT8195
drm/mediatek: Add mdp_rdma get format function
drm/mediatek: Add ovl_adaptor get format function
Nathan Lu (1):
drm/mediatek: Add mediatek-drm of vdosys0 support for mt8188
Xinlei Lee (1):
drm/mediatek: dp: Change the aux retries times when receiving AUX_DEFER
.../bindings/display/mediatek/mediatek,ccorr.yaml | 5 +-
.../bindings/display/mediatek/mediatek,ethdr.yaml | 182 +++++++
drivers/gpu/drm/mediatek/Makefile | 2 +
drivers/gpu/drm/mediatek/mtk_disp_drv.h | 35 ++
drivers/gpu/drm/mediatek/mtk_disp_ovl.c | 94 ++++
drivers/gpu/drm/mediatek/mtk_disp_ovl_adaptor.c | 547 +++++++++++++++++++++
drivers/gpu/drm/mediatek/mtk_disp_rdma.c | 38 ++
drivers/gpu/drm/mediatek/mtk_dp.c | 15 +-
drivers/gpu/drm/mediatek/mtk_drm_crtc.c | 89 +++-
drivers/gpu/drm/mediatek/mtk_drm_crtc.h | 6 +-
drivers/gpu/drm/mediatek/mtk_drm_ddp_comp.c | 135 +++--
drivers/gpu/drm/mediatek/mtk_drm_ddp_comp.h | 78 ++-
drivers/gpu/drm/mediatek/mtk_drm_drv.c | 475 ++++++++++--------
drivers/gpu/drm/mediatek/mtk_drm_drv.h | 30 +-
drivers/gpu/drm/mediatek/mtk_drm_plane.c | 24 +-
drivers/gpu/drm/mediatek/mtk_drm_plane.h | 3 +-
drivers/gpu/drm/mediatek/mtk_ethdr.c | 370 ++++++++++++++
drivers/gpu/drm/mediatek/mtk_ethdr.h | 25 +
drivers/gpu/drm/mediatek/mtk_mdp_rdma.c | 24 +
19 files changed, 1858 insertions(+), 319 deletions(-)
create mode 100644 Documentation/devicetree/bindings/display/mediatek/mediatek,ethdr.yaml
create mode 100644 drivers/gpu/drm/mediatek/mtk_disp_ovl_adaptor.c
create mode 100644 drivers/gpu/drm/mediatek/mtk_ethdr.c
create mode 100644 drivers/gpu/drm/mediatek/mtk_ethdr.h
next reply other threads:[~2023-04-10 23:30 UTC|newest]
Thread overview: 2+ messages / expand[flat|nested] mbox.gz Atom feed top
2023-04-10 23:30 Chun-Kuang Hu [this message]
2023-04-11 10:34 ` [GIT PULL] mediatek drm next for 6.4 Daniel Vetter
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20230410233005.2572-1-chunkuang.hu@kernel.org \
--to=chunkuang.hu@kernel.org \
--cc=airlied@linux.ie \
--cc=amergnat@baylibre.com \
--cc=daniel@ffwll.ch \
--cc=dri-devel@lists.freedesktop.org \
--cc=greenjustin@chromium.org \
--cc=jason-jh.lin@mediatek.com \
--cc=linux-mediatek@lists.infradead.org \
--cc=nancy.lin@mediatek.com \
--cc=nathan.lu@mediatek.com \
--cc=wenst@chromium.org \
--cc=xinlei.lee@mediatek.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ox